| /src/tools/test/stress2/misc/ |
| H A D | sigstop2.sh | 76 pid_t pids[N]; 84 if ((pids[i] = fork()) == 0) { 92 if (kill(pids[i], SIGSTOP) == -1) 93 err(1, "kill(%d)", pids[i]); 95 if (kill(pids[i], SIGINT) == -1) 96 err(1, "kill(%d)", pids[i]); 98 if (kill(pids[i], SIGKILL) == -1) 99 err(1, "kill(%d)", pids[i]); 101 if (waitpid(pids[i], NULL, 0) != pids[i]) 102 err(1, "waitpid(%d)", pids[i]); [all …]
|
| H A D | pipe3.sh | 108 pid_t pids[PARALLEL], rpid; 114 pids[i] = 0; 120 if (pids[i] == 0 && !done) { 121 if ((pids[i] = fork()) == 0) 123 if (pids[i] == -1) 129 if (pids[i] != 0) { 130 if ((rpid = waitpid(pids[i], &status, 132 err(1, "waitpid(%d)", pids[i]); 135 if (rpid != pids[i]) 136 err(1, "waitpid(%d)", pids[i]); [all …]
|
| H A D | minherit.sh | 85 pid_t pids[CHILDREN]; 114 pids[i] = fork(); 115 if (pids[i] == -1) 117 if (pids[i] == 0) { 131 if (waitpid(pids[i], NULL, 0) == -1) 132 err(1, "waitpid(%d)", pids[i]); 141 pid_t pids[PARALLEL]; 156 if ((pids[i] = fork()) == 0) 158 if (pids[i] == -1) 162 if (waitpid(pids[i], &status, 0) == -1) [all …]
|
| H A D | msdos17.sh | 89 pid_t pids[2]; 107 if ((pids[0] = fork()) == 0) 109 if ((pids[1] = fork()) == 0) 115 if (waitpid(pids[0], NULL, 0) == -1) 116 err(1, "waitpid(%d)", pids[0]); 117 if (waitpid(pids[1], NULL, 0) == -1) 118 err(1, "waitpid(%d)", pids[1]); 129 pids="" 132 pids="$pids $!" 134 for pid in $pids; do
|
| H A D | killpg3.sh | 66 pid_t pids[MAXP]; 72 if ((pids[i] = fork()) == 0) { 84 if (pids[i] == -1) 88 if (waitpid(pids[i], NULL, 0) != pids[i]) 89 err(1, "waitpid(%d) in looper", pids[i]); 99 pid_t pids[MAXP]; 122 if ((pids[i] = fork()) == 0) 130 if (waitpid(pids[i], NULL, 0) != pids[i]) 131 err(1, "waitpid(%d) in looper", pids[i]);
|
| H A D | reaper.sh | 49 pid_t pids[MAXP]; 56 if ((pids[i] = fork()) == 0) { 68 if (pids[i] == -1) 75 if (kill(pids[i], SIGINT) == -1) 76 err(1, "kill(%d)", pids[i]); 77 if (waitpid(pids[i], NULL, 0) != pids[i]) 78 err(1, "waitpid(%d)", pids[i]);
|
| H A D | watchman.sh | 27 pids=$! 29 pids="$pids $!" 31 pids="$pids $!" 37 kill -9 $pids
|
| H A D | tmpfs17.sh | 53 pids="$pids $!" 59 kill $pids 2>/dev/null 125 int e, i, pids[PARALLEL], status; 134 if ((pids[i] = fork()) == 0) 138 if (waitpid(pids[i], &status, 0) == -1) 139 err(1, "waitpid(%d)", pids[i]);
|
| H A D | mincore.sh | 132 pid_t pids[PARALLEL]; 137 if ((pids[i] = fork()) == 0) 144 if (waitpid(pids[i], NULL, WNOHANG) == pids[i]) { 145 if ((pids[i] = fork()) == 0) 152 if (waitpid(pids[i], NULL, 0) != pids[i])
|
| H A D | kevent15.sh | 121 pid_t pids[PARALLEL]; 135 if ((pids[i] = fork()) == 0) 137 if (pids[i] == -1) 144 if (kill(pids[i], SIGUSR1) == -1) 149 if (waitpid(pids[i], &status, 0) == -1) 150 err(1, "waitpid(%d)", pids[i]); 155 pids[i], WTERMSIG(status));
|
| H A D | getrandom2.sh | 128 pid_t *pids; 146 pids = calloc(parallel, sizeof(pid_t)); 170 if ((pids[i] = fork()) == 0) 172 if (pids[i] == -1) 176 if (waitpid(pids[i], &status, 0) == -1) 177 err(1, "waitpid(%d)", pids[i]); 182 pids[i], WTERMSIG(status));
|
| H A D | pfl.sh | 71 pids=$! 73 pids="$pids $!" 85 for p in $pids; do 163 pid_t pids[PARALLEL]; 172 if ((pids[j] = fork()) == 0) { 180 if (waitpid(pids[j], &s, 0) == -1) 181 err(1, "waitpid(%d)", pids[j]);
|
| H A D | mmap40.sh | 135 pid_t pids[PARALLEL]; 140 if ((pids[i] = fork()) == 0) 147 if (waitpid(pids[i], NULL, WNOHANG) == pids[i]) { 148 if ((pids[i] = fork()) == 0) 155 if (waitpid(pids[i], NULL, 0) != pids[i])
|
| H A D | freepages.sh | 101 pid_t pids[PARALLEL]; 112 if ((pids[i] = fork()) == 0) 114 if (pids[i] == -1) 118 if (waitpid(pids[i], &status, 0) == -1) 119 err(1, "waitpid(%d)", pids[i]); 124 pids[i], WTERMSIG(status));
|
| H A D | vmstat.sh | 38 pids=$! 41 pids="$pids $!" 45 kill $pids > /dev/null 2>&1
|
| H A D | sysctl3.sh | 46 pids= 49 pids="$pids $!" 51 for p in $pids; do
|
| H A D | pause.sh | 118 pid_t pids[PARALLEL]; 140 if ((pids[i] = fork()) == 0) 142 if (pids[i] == -1) 146 if (waitpid(pids[i], &status, 0) == -1) 147 err(1, "waitpid(%d)", pids[i]); 152 pids[i], WTERMSIG(status));
|
| H A D | rmdir.sh | 60 pid_t pids[PARALLEL]; 75 if ((pids[i] = fork()) == 0) 77 if (pids[i] == -1) 81 if (waitpid(pids[i], &status, 0) == -1) 82 err(1, "waitpid(%d)", pids[i]); 87 pids[i], WTERMSIG(status));
|
| /src/contrib/bc/tests/ |
| H A D | all.sh | 133 pids="" 150 pids="$pids $!" 160 pids="$pids $!" 169 pids="$pids $!" 178 pids="$pids $!" 193 pids="$pids $!" 204 for p in $pids; do
|
| /src/libexec/rc/rc.d/ |
| H A D | virtual_oss | 51 pids=$(pgrep -d ' ' ${name}) 52 pids=${pids% } 53 printf '%s\n' "${pids}" 111 pids=$(virtual_oss_pids) 113 if [ "${pids}" ]; then 114 echo "${name} is running as pid ${pids}."
|
| /src/crypto/heimdal/appl/ftp/ftpd/ |
| H A D | popen.c | 73 static int *pids; variable 112 if (!pids) { in ftpd_popen() 120 pids = (int*)calloc(fds, sizeof(int)); in ftpd_popen() 121 if(!pids) in ftpd_popen() 198 pids[fileno(iop)] = pid; in ftpd_popen() 219 if (pids == 0 || pids[fdes = fileno(iop)] == 0) in ftpd_pclose() 227 while ((pid = waitpid(pids[fdes], &status, 0)) < 0 && errno == EINTR) in ftpd_pclose() 230 pids[fdes] = 0; in ftpd_pclose()
|
| /src/crypto/krb5/src/lib/krb5/rcache/ |
| H A D | t_rcfile2.c | 124 pid_t *pids, pid; in concurrency_test() local 127 pids = calloc(nchildren, sizeof(*pids)); in concurrency_test() 128 assert(pids != NULL); in concurrency_test() 130 pids[i] = fork(); in concurrency_test() 131 assert(pids[i] != -1); in concurrency_test() 132 if (pids[i] == 0) { in concurrency_test() 141 if (pids[i] == pid) in concurrency_test() 145 free(pids); in concurrency_test()
|
| /src/tools/test/stress2/tools/ |
| H A D | bench.c | 266 pid_t pids[PARALLEL]; in spawn() local 277 if ((pids[i] = fork()) == 0) { in spawn() 281 if (pids[i] == -1) in spawn() 285 if (waitpid(pids[i], &status, 0) != pids[i]) in spawn() 305 pid_t *pids; in main() local 325 pids = malloc(tests * sizeof(pid_t)); in main() 333 if ((pids[i] = fork()) == 0) { in main() 342 if (pids[i] == -1) in main() 346 if (waitpid(pids[i], &status, 0) != pids[i]) in main() 347 err(1, "waitpid(%d). i=%d %s:%d", pids[i], i, in main()
|
| /src/usr.sbin/cron/cron/ |
| H A D | popen.c | 46 static PID_T *pids; variable 72 if (!pids) { in cron_popen() 75 if (!(pids = calloc(fds, sizeof(PID_T)))) in cron_popen() 202 pids[fileno(iop)] = pid; in cron_popen() 229 if (pids == 0 || pids[fdes = fileno(iop)] == 0) in cron_pclose() 233 while ((pid = wait(&stat_loc)) != pids[fdes] && pid != -1) in cron_pclose() 236 pids[fdes] = 0; in cron_pclose()
|
| /src/sys/contrib/openzfs/tests/zfs-tests/tests/functional/mv_files/ |
| H A D | setup.ksh | 44 pids= 47 pids="$pids $!" 50 for pid in $pids; do
|